What is the Dubai Food Festival?
The Dubai Food Festival is an annual celebration of food and culture that brings together local and international chefs, restaurateurs, and food lovers. Known for its dynamic blend of food tastings, pop-up events, workshops, and competitions, the festival reflects Dubai's reputation as a global gastronomic hub.Key Highlights:
- A showcase of Dubai’s top restaurants, cafes, and food trucks.
- Immersive culinary experiences, including live cooking demos and workshops.
- The popular Etisalat Beach Canteen, offering food with stunning seaside views.
- Promotions such as Dubai Restaurant Week with exclusive menus and offers.
Dubai Food Festival Highlights

Etisalat Beach Canteen
One of the festival’s most iconic attractions, the Etisalat Beach Canteen, transforms Jumeirah Beach into a food lover’s paradise. Expect a lineup of gourmet food trucks, local eateries, and family-friendly activities. The venue also features live music, cultural performances, and a vibrant atmosphere, making it the ultimate spot to relax and enjoy Dubai’s culinary offerings.
Dubai Restaurant Week

Get ready for Dubai Restaurant Week, where some of the city’s finest dining establishments offer exclusive prix-fixe menus at discounted rates. This is your chance to dine at luxury venues like Pierchic, Zuma, or COYA without breaking the bank.
Tastes of Emirati Cuisine
Discover the rich flavors of traditional Emirati food at dedicated stalls and workshops. Sample dishes like Machboos, Luqaimat, and Harees, while learning about the culinary heritage of the UAE.
Taste of Dubai
Taste of Dubai is one of the festival's main attractions, gathering the city's top restaurants and chefs to showcase their signature dishes. Attendees can savor exquisite meals, attend live cooking demonstrations, and immerse themselves in the gastronomic artistry of renowned chefs. ‘Taste of Dubai’ hosts some of the most prominent celebrity chefs across the globe, conducting live cooking demonstrations and presenting their latest cuisine innovations.

History of the Dubai Food Festival

Source
Launched in 2014, The Dubai Food Festival is arguably the most significant Middle Eastern food celebration. This hedonistic indulgence has been growing in quantity, crowd, and quality ever since. The Dubai Food Festival aims to project the emergence of the Emirate as a gastronomic destination - highlighting Dubai’s unique food scene and world-class dining experiences.
Organized by the Dubai Festivals and Retail Establishment (DFRE), an agency of Dubai’s Department of Tourism and Commerce Marketing (DTCM), The Dubai Food Festival is a strategic part of the city's year-round program of festivals held to promote tourism and development in the retail sector of Dubai.
